They aren't the highest DPS of the tank classes. They are actually the lowest. PT/VG tanks are the highest in PvP. I play with a couple of Powertech tanks who regular crank around 1Mil damage and 800-1Mil protection. After PTs, Sins/Shadows are going to be highest because of the AoE nature of their attacks, and being able to Maul/Shadow Strike without having to be behind. PvP damage in regs is all about who can do the most AoE damage. Damage numbers don't mean that much though, killing blows are much more important. You can do all the damage in the world, but if you can't drop the target then you aren't doing much for the team. This is one of the reasons PTs are just so much better, they have the burst to go along with their defense when played right. This is also why you see PT tanks almost exclusively in ranked, and no Juggs.

Never, EVER rely on Noxxic. Don't even go there for the specs. Noxxic is the laughing stock of the community for how wrong their information is. For instance, on their stat priority for nearly every class they say to get Crit to 25%. This is wrong for pretty much every class. Crit rating has the worst diminishing returns in the game, and is effectively a broken stat. On top of that they say to stack Power before getting Crit to 25%. This is stupid because Power and Crit share the same slot on gear, you have to take one or the other. For the majority of DPS classes it has been proven that anything above 0 crit rating is typically an overall loss of DPS. There are only a select few classes who can use a little bit of Crit, but in most instances its nothing above 125 Crit rating, and even in those instances a 0 Crit rating build will produce higher and more consistent results.
On top of their stat priorities being wrong, their skill trees have misallocated points and their rotations are even worse. On the Annihilation Marauder for example, they have Berserk and Vicious Throw above Rupture on the Priority list. Neither of those abilities take priority over Rupture. The majority of the Annihilation spec's damage comes from Rupture and it's bleed. Berserk is only high on the list if you have all of your bleeds on the target, at full duration. This means you should never hit Berserk unless you have 3 full Deadly Saber stacks on the target, as well as a fresh Rupture. If you activate Berserk without these abilities active it is a DPS loss, and a huge one. They also have Vicious Throw high on the Priority list. Even though Vicious Throw is your execute ability, it is still only considered a filler in Annihilation. Your Bleeds and Annihilate still do more damage below 30% than Vicious Throw does. You are only going to use Vicious Throw when your other abilities are on Cooldown, and you have enough rage left over after the Vicious Throw to perform another Annihilate or Bleed attack.
